Asia Jaya LRT station is an elevated rapid transit station lies in Petaling Jaya and was opened on September 1, 1998, as part of the line's first segment consists of 10 elevated stations between Kelana Jaya station and Pasar Seni Station. Asia Jaya station is located on the southern edge of Petaling Jaya's Section 14 and can be seen along the Federal Highway. Asia Jaya station is currently named after the former Asia Jaya shopping complex, which was converted into the Armada Hotel later during the 1990s, on the opposite side of Jalan Utara.
It is linked to three buses that conveniently used by visitors to go around Petaling Jaya and neighbouring towns and cities such as Kuala Lumpur and Kelana Jaya. It is owned by Prasarana Malaysia from 2002 until present and consists of 2 platforms. There are also free parking bays available at the station and nearby convenience stores.
From Kuala Lumpur city centre, it takes around 20 minutes to reach Asia Jaya LRT Station by using Syed Putra road and Federal highway.
You can take trains from KL Sentral or Pasar Seni LRT Station and access to any station throughout the Kelana Jaya line. Visitors also can take komuter and change line to LRT line to access Asia Jaya LRT Station.
Asia Jaya station's bus stop links Sections 12, 13, 14, 16, 17 and 19 of Petaling Jaya to the station. The buses also allow users to access places between Kuala Lumpur, Klang, Shah Alam, Subang Jaya and the rest of Petaling Jaya.
Covers over 4.5 million square feet of land, Mid Valley consists of a shopping mall, an office tower block, 30 signature offices and 3 hotels. It started its operation in November 1999 and has been awarded the Best Shopping Complex Award 2000 by Tourism Malaysia and Best Retail Development Award 2001 by FIABCI Malaysia. It houses over 430 stores and comprised of five anchor tenants include Carrefour, Jusco, Golden Screen Cinemas, Metrojaya and Harvey Norman. Located next to The Gardens, this mall is ranging from fashion and lifestyle to home furnishings, cosmetics and healthcare essentials. There are many restaurants and cafes as well as entertainment. Among the fashion international brands available here are Superdry, Guess, Kipling, Miss Selfridge, Swarovski, Timberland, Bershka, Forever 21, Topshop / Topman, Uniqlo and Zara. Besides that, there are also Golden Screen Cinemas, Celebrity Fitness, MPH Bookstores and the Mid Valley Exhibition Centre (MVEC) which acts as a place for seminars, home decor exhibitions, convention and many more.
This golf club was opened in 1991 and the golf courses were designed by Nelson Haworth. The magnificent views of vast surrounding greenery scenery make the club becomes one of the famous golf clubs in Malaysia. Since the 2006 Malaysian Open, the West and East courses at TPC Kuala Lumpur was redesigned and reconstructed by renowned international golf course architects Parslow & Winter Golf Design and the club has hosted several major tournaments such as The Maybank Malaysian Open was played at the West Course in 2006, 2010 to 2015 and The East Course has hosted the Sime Darby LPGA Malaysia on the LPGA Tour in October since 2010. Besides the golf courses, there are dining options here for visitors and spacious hall for any events or seminars.
